ADE: Adaptive Dictionary Embeddings -- Scaling Multi-Anchor Representations to Large Language Models (opens in new tab)
Word embeddings are fundamental to natural language processing, yet traditional approaches represent each word with a single vector, creating representational bottlenecks for polysemous words and limiting semantic expressiveness.
